LT
Lisa Turnbull
Production Manager
11 videos featuring Lisa Turnbull
2018 (5)
2017 (4)
2015 (1)
- FineArt feat. Rachel K Collier 'Don't Wanna Rush' by Ish Sahotay
Cat Velez - 14th Oct 2015
2014 (1)
Popular content
Is this your profile?
Take control of your profile by signing up for a PRO account
Feedback
Problem with this page? Let us know